Moffat County Homecoming to feature Barbie theme

Blue and white is the prominent color palette for most Moffat County activities, but another color will be the highlight for the next week.

MCHS Homecoming takes place in the coming week with the theme “Create Your Own World” inspired by the summer blockbuster “Barbie.”

The idea was solidified in late August by MCHS student council. While there were multiple suggestions, including the Roaring ’20s, ancient Greece and more, president Ruby Short made the case that a Barbie theme is most relevant thanks to the movie’s popularity.



Also, the film’s main character’s versatility has been on display for years with multiple personas ranging from cowgirl to doctor to teacher.

“The theme of ‘Create Your Own World’ connects with the initiative that ‘Every Student will Graduate,’ and creating one’s own future with a sense of bright colors and optimism,” said student council adviser Brian Powell.



Guidance counselor Aliceson Jones added that while the franchise has traditionally been aimed at girls, the idea is to have a theme that all can enjoy.

“With the Barbie movie creating a rise of popularity this year, students are able to relate to it and create an infinite amount of dress-up days, which makes it not only a theme students can connect too, but a theme that is easy,” she said.

The traditional Homecoming activities will take place, including Powder Puff Football, Macho Volleyball, a bonfire, community parade and dance for students, as well as athletic events with a pink theme.
